Start fehlgeschlagen Binärdatei Eclipse für C in Windows nicht gefunden

Lesezeit: 3 Minuten

nikhils Benutzeravatar
Nikhil

Ich habe das Eclipse CDT-Plugin und auch die folgenden Pakete installiert:

  1. MinSys
  2. MinGW

Ich habe auch Pfade zu ihrem Bin in der PATH-Umgebungsvariable hinzugefügt. Selbst dann kann ich kein Beispielprogramm in Eclipse kompilieren und ausführen.
Wie kann ich das beheben? Dank für Ihr Interesse.

  • Möglicherweise erhalten Sie einige Antworten, wenn Sie einige weitere Details zu Ihrem Problem angeben. Bearbeiten Sie Ihre Frage beispielsweise so, dass sie Dinge wie Fehlermeldungen und möglicherweise die Quelle des Beispielprogramms enthält (wenn sie nicht zu groß ist).

    – Irgendein Programmierer-Typ

    23. Februar 2012 um 7:44 Uhr

  • Haben Sie den richtigen Projekttyp (C/C++) erstellt? Welche Fehler erhalten Sie beim Kompilieren?

    – dbrank0

    23. Februar 2012 um 8:03 Uhr

  • Ich stehe sogar vor dem gleichen Problem. MinGW ist auf meinem Computer installiert und Sys-Umgebungsvariablen wurden alle gesetzt. Aber ich verstehe Launch Failed: Binary Not Found Error.

    – Surja

    1. April 2012 um 4:10 Uhr

Benutzeravatar von Surya
Surja

Ich bin sogar auf diesen Fehler gestoßen und habe viel gesucht, um ihn zu beheben. Glücklicherweise habe ich es selbst herausgefunden.

Die folgenden Dinge müssen Sie sicherstellen, dass sie eingestellt sind:

  1. Fenster > Einstellungen > C/C++ > Assistent für neue CDT-Projekte > Makefile-Projekt > Binäre Parser

    a) Setzen Sie es auf PE Windows Parser, wenn Sie Windows verwenden.

    b) Setzen Sie es auf Cygwin PE Parser, wenn Sie Cygwin verwenden

    c) Stellen Sie es auf Elf-Parser ein, wenn Sie Ubuntu verwenden

  2. Fenster > Einstellungen > C/C++ > Erstellen > Umgebung

    Klicken Sie nun auf “Auswählen” und wählen Sie die Variable “Pfad” aus, damit Sie Ihre Pfadvariablen in Eclipse hinzufügen.

Jetzt ist alles fertig!

Alles, was Sie tun müssen, ist, ein Testprogramm zu schreiben und Strg+B (Alles erstellen; es gibt eine Schaltfläche in der Menüleiste) zu drücken und danach auf “Ausführen” zu klicken.

  • Meinten Sie Environment unter Debug? Ich habe das auch versucht, aber es funktioniert immer noch nicht und gibt den gleichen Fehler “Start fehlgeschlagen, Binärdatei nicht gefunden”!

    – Sadiksha Gautam

    22. April 2012 um 13:23 Uhr

  • Die Umgebung befindet sich unter Build, also Windows > Preferences > C/C++ > Build > Environment 🙂

    – Namratha

    12. Oktober 2012 um 12:21 Uhr

  • Habe diese Schritte gemacht und ich bekomme immer noch Launch failed no binaries auf einem einfachen Hallo Welt.

    – Matt

    8. Januar 2014 um 9:07 Uhr

  • Ich bin Ihren Schritten gefolgt und obwohl ich immer noch die ursprüngliche Nachricht erhalte, enthält sie jetzt eine Notiz mit der Aufschrift Program make not found in PATH. Sehr neugierig, ich habe kein Problem mit MinGW GCC auf der Kommandozeile. Irgendwelche Gedanken?

    – Hack-R

    31. Mai 2015 um 19:30 Uhr

  • Letzten Schritt nicht verstanden. Pfadvariable auf was setzen?

    – Versuche zu lernen

    6. Januar 2016 um 12:10 Uhr

Benutzeravatar von noelyahan
noelyahan

Nachdem alle Einstellungen vorgenommen wurden, gehen Sie zu Eclipse project --> build all oder Strg + B Eclipse erstellt dann automatisch die Binärdateien und andere Dinge, die jetzt Ihr Projekt ausführen

  • Nach 1 Stunde Googeln und Ausprobieren hat diese einfache Lösung funktioniert. Vielen Dank!!

    – Rajya Vardhan

    11. März 2014 um 11:45 Uhr


  1. Öffnen Sie die Projekteigenschaften (Rechtsklick auf Ihr Projekt, wählen Sie Eigenschaften im Menü)
  2. C/C++ Build -> Einstellungen
  3. Klicken Sie auf die Registerkarte Binary Parsers und aktivieren Sie PE Windows Parser

  • Ich verstehe nicht, warum dies nicht die Standardeinstellung für das Windows-Installationsprogramm von Eclipse C/C++ ist.

    – Wuschelbeutel Kartoffelhuhn

    16. November 2013 um 1:29 Uhr

  • Wählen Sie für Mac „Mach-O 64 Parser“

    – Vineeth Pradhan

    6. März 2018 um 0:59 Uhr

Benutzeravatar von Bharti Rawat
Bharti Rawat

In meinem Fall

  1. Ich speichere das Programm einfach ab. Drücken Sie Strg + B es zu bauen.
  2. Aktualisieren Sie es.
  3. Führen Sie dann das Programm aus.

Jetzt können Sie sehen, dass dies gut funktionieren wird.

  1. Bauen
  2. Aktualisieren Sie das Projekt. Ein neuer Ordner mit dem Namen Binaries wird jetzt im Projekt-Explorer angezeigt.
  3. Jetzt lauf 🙂

Benutzeravatar von Sami Eltamawy
Sami Eltamawy

Dieses Problem ist bei mir aufgetreten. Ich habe das Problem festgestellt, dass das von mir verwendete Antivirenprogramm die Binärdatei als Trojaner betrachtet und Eclipse daran hindert, sie erfolgreich zu erstellen. Sie müssen den automatischen Schutzmodus deaktivieren, dann das Projekt erstellen und ausführen.

Benutzeravatar von MasterMastic
MasterMastix

Ist mir gerade passiert und es war ein bisschen albern.
Eclipse zeigte keine Fehler an, aber anscheinend gab es einen im Konsolenfenster.

Überprüfe, ob dort alles in Ordnung ist.

1412770cookie-checkStart fehlgeschlagen Binärdatei Eclipse für C in Windows nicht gefunden

This website is using cookies to improve the user-friendliness. You agree by using the website further.

Privacy policy